NIGHTFROST
i’m a princess cut from marble, smoother than a storm
icev1.png
Hailing from a far off land, she had traveled and seen much of the world by the time she was initially introduced to the members of the clan she now calls family. A dragon of few words, she does not speak much about her past, so for many of her clan mates, her story is one shrouded in mystery. Perhaps that is just as well, for it is one of political intrigue such that they might think twice about trusting her when it was through. The former heir of her home tribe, she played the game of court politics masterfully until a misstep exposed her behind-the-scenes machinations, resulting in her exile from the tribe. Such a sudden shift from a rather pampered lifestyle to subsistence living was a hard transition, and her experiences as a solitary dragon quickly rid her of any softness.

However, many dragons, at most, have merely an unconscious awareness of her underlying steel. Armed with impeccable manners and a disarming smile, she has never forgotten how to wield her charm and silver tongue like a weapon. Manipulating the unsuspecting has become so ingrained in her that it is more of a habit than a conscious action, and it is through convincing others that they thought of her idea themselves that she is so successful at influencing them to do what she wants. And what she wants is the ultimate priority. Though she will hop through hoops and play little games along the way, she always has an end goal for which she will do anything, an ulterior motive that drives her decision-making: self-interest - and as long as that coincides with the clan's interests, then she shall remain loyal.

She has gained a reputation throughout the clan for being nauseatingly polite and near impossible to catch off guard, but though she holds herself to a high standard in terms of both mannerisms and appearances, she does not measure others with the same strict code. Just as her words are her weapons, they are also her armor. They remind her that she is not simply the beast, powerless and reactionary, who was shaped at a young age by the unforgiving harshness of the world.
